  • Emergency water removal in Walnut Creek typically starts with extracting standing water from affected rooms, followed by industrial air movers and dehumidifiers placed throughout the structure. Pros serving the area also check crawl spaces common in older Walnut Creek homes, document moisture readings for insurance, and address any mold risk before drying is complete. The full process usually spans several days.

  • Ask whether the company handles crawl space drying, which matters in older Walnut Creek neighborhoods built on raised foundations. Confirm they know Contra Costa County permit requirements for structural repairs. Also ask about after-hours availability, moisture documentation for your insurance claim, and how they handle mold found during the drying process. Those specifics separate thorough crews from quick-fix operations.

  • Clearing gutters before the rainy season, regrading soil away from the foundation, installing a basic leak detector near water heaters, and checking crawl space vents for blockages are four low-cost steps that prevent most common water damage calls in Walnut Creek, CA.

  • Sump pump installation, crawl space encapsulation, whole-house leak detection systems, backwater valve retrofits on older drain lines, and repiping galvanized supply lines in pre-1980s homes are the upgrades that most reliably protect Walnut Creek properties and appeal to buyers during resale inspections.
